...STRONG THUNDERSTORMS WILL IMPACT NORTHEASTERN ROBESON AND BLADEN
COUNTIES THROUGH 700 PM EDT...

At 625 PM EDT, Doppler radar was tracking a cluster of strong
thunderstorms over Ammon, or 10 miles north of Elizabethtown, moving
southeast at 30 mph.

HAZARD...Wind gusts up to 40 mph and pea size hail.

SOURCE...Radar indicated.

IMPACT...Gusty winds could knock down tree limbs and blow around
         unsecured objects. Minor hail damage to vegetation is
         possible.

Locations impacted include...
Elizabethtown, Rowan, Bladen Community College, Tolarsville, Duart,
Ammon, Lagoon, Tobermory, Ruskin, White Oak, Jerome, White Lake,
Dublin, Tar Heel, and Bladen County Hospital.

This includes Interstate 95 in North Carolina between mile markers 34
and 35.

PRECAUTIONARY/PREPAREDNESS ACTIONS...

If outdoors, consider seeking shelter inside a building.

Continuous cloud to ground lightning is occurring with this storm.
Move indoors immediately. Lightning is one of nature`s leading
killers. Remember, if you can hear thunder, you are close enough to
be struck by lightning.
